topshape sol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square solid-square

            TP钱包转账时显示合同验证错误的解决方案与分析

            • 2025-02-07 10:17:50

                TP钱包作为一种常用的加密货币钱包,广泛用于管理和转账数字资产。然而,用户在使用TP钱包进行转账时,有时会遇到“合同验证错误”的提示。本篇文章将围绕这一问题进行深入分析,探讨产生这种错误的各种原因,并提供解决方案。

                一、合同验证错误的概念

                合同验证错误通常指在区块链交易过程中,钱包与网络的智能合约之间发生了不匹配。这种错误可能源于不同的因素,包括但不限于网络状态、合约代码、钱包设置等。在区块链交易中,合约起着决定交易有效性的重要角色,任何不一致之处都可能导致合同验证失败。

                二、造成合同验证错误的常见原因

                1. **网络不稳定**: 网络连接不良或延迟可能导致智能合约的验证过程受到影响。在进行转账时,TP钱包需要与区块链网络进行实时通信,如果网络状况不佳,可能会出现合同验证错误。

                2. **合约代码问题**: 智能合约本身的代码若存在错误或漏洞,也可能导致验证失败。如果合约在上线之前没有经过充分测试,容易产生不兼容的情况,这种情况下用户便会在操作时遇到错误。

                3. **钱包版本问题**: 在某些情况下,TP钱包的版本与网络上的智能合约版本不一致,造成信息交互的障碍。建议用户定期更新钱包,以确保使用最新的功能和修复漏洞。

                4. **资产状态**: 某些资产在网络上也许处于冻结或不可用状态,这会导致合约验证出现错误。如果尝试转账的资产存在异常,也可能会造成转账失败。

                三、解决合同验证错误的方法

                1. **检查网络连接**: 首先,确保你的网络连接稳定。可以尝试重启路由器或切换网络,使用更可靠的网络连接进行转账操作。

                2. **更新TP钱包**: 定期检查TP钱包的更新版本,及时更新以获得最新的功能和bug修复。很多时候,钱包的更新可以解决一些已知的问题。

                3. **查看合约情况**: 可以通过区块链浏览器查询目标合约的状态,确保合约处于可用状态。同时,如果对合约操作不熟悉,可以考虑寻求专业人士的帮助,以避免因合约问题导致的错误。

                4. **联系客服**: 如果以上方法无法解决问题,可以联系TP钱包的客服。提供详细的错误信息和操作步骤,以便技术支持团队更快速地定位问题。

                四、四个相关问题的详细探讨

                1. 合同验证错误与网络延迟之间的关系

                网络延迟是区块链交易中常见的问题之一,特别是在高交易量或网络拥堵的时期。合同验证过程需要与区块链节点进行通信,网络延迟会增加交易的确认时间,甚至可能导致合同验证失败。当用户发起转账请求时,TP钱包会将请求发送到区块链网络,而网络延迟则可能影响这一请求的响应速度。此时,如果合约在网络中未能及时反馈验证结果,用户便会看到“合同验证错误”的警告。

                为了反映在网络拥堵情况下的真实状况,很多区块链项目采用了不同的解决方案。例如,分布式网络架构可以在节点间均匀分配负荷,减少延迟。同时,用户也可以通过选择较低的交易费用来放慢交易速度,从而在一些情况下提高成功率。

                此外,用户还可通过选择在网络流量较低的时间进行转账操作,尽量避免高峰期的网络拥堵。了解交易高峰期的情况,可以帮助用户更好地规划转账时间,减少出现合同验证错误的机率。

                2. 如何确认TP钱包的版本更新情况

                保持TP钱包的更新是确保钱包安全及功能正常的重要步骤。用户可以通过以下几种方式确认TP钱包的版本更新情况:

                首先,访问TP钱包的官方网站或社交媒体渠道,查看是否有最新发布的版本信息。TP团队通常会在这些渠道发布新版本的公告,用户应定期检查相关信息,尤其是在遇到错误时。

                其次,在手机应用商店(如Google Play或Apple App Store)中搜索TP钱包,查看是否有可用的更新版本可供下载。如果有,根据提示完成更新。

                最后,在TP钱包内的设置菜单中,通常会有版本信息显示,用户可以在该处确认当前使用的版本。并且,部分钱包会在软件更新后自动提示用户进行更新,这也能帮助用户把握版本最新信息。

                更新后的钱包可能会修复已有的bug,提升性能。当用户在使用中遇到问题时,首先确认是否使用最新版本,是一个较为明智的策略。

                3. 智能合约的基本原理

                智能合约是区块链技术的一个重要组成部分,它是一段不需中介的、自动执行的合约。智能合约的基本原理是通过编程代码,实现合约的条件和执行方式。这些代码被部署在区块链网络上,具有不可篡改性和透明性,任何人都可以查看合约的内容和执行情况。

                在智能合约中,合约条款以编程逻辑的方式定义,比如资产转移的条件、交易双方的身份验证等。一旦合约的条件被满足,系统将自动执行合约条款,毫无人工干预。这种特性使得智能合约在各种行业中有着广泛的应用,包括金融、供应链管理、投票系统等。

                然而,智能合约的固有特性也让它相对脆弱。若合约的代码在设计时不够严谨,可能存在漏洞,导致合约被攻击或出现错误。因此,在使用智能合约进行转账时,用户需要对合约的安全性有所关注。而当TP钱包显示合同验证错误时,极有可能与合约本身存在的问题有关。

                4. 如何选择合适的钱包应用程序

                在选择加密货币钱包时,用户需要综合考虑多方面的因素,确保选择到合适的产品。首先,用户需关注钱包的安全性,安全性主要体现在钱包的加密技术和私钥管理方式。选择知名品牌或经过验证的钱包可以降低风险。

                其次,用户需评估钱包的使用便捷性和界面设计。一个良好的用户体验能提高使用的舒适性,尤其是在进行转账等操作时,直观的界面可以帮助用户更快捷地完成操作。

                此外,支持的币种也相当重要。不同钱包适配不同的加密货币,确保选择一个支持您需要的币种的钱包可以帮助您更好地管理资产。了解钱包的生态系统、各种功能、费用及转账时间等信息也是必要的考虑因素。

                最后,用户可以参考多方评价及评论,听取其他用户的使用反馈。在选择时保持充分的信息透明度,能帮助用户避免潜在的风险,确保选择到最适合自己的钱包应用程序。

                总之,“合同验证错误”是TP钱包用户常见的一种转账问题,此问题涉及网络状态、合约代码和钱包版本等多个方面。通过了解这些因素及其解决方案,用户可以更有效地使用TP钱包进行数字资产管理。

                • Tags
                • TP钱包,合同验证错误,加密货币,转账问题